2013 Moors Valley 10K
 | | Overall score | | 60% | | Would you do it again? | | No | | | | Details: | | Scenery | | 80% | | PB potential | | 60% | | Atmosphere | | 40% | | Organisation | | 40% | | Value | | 80% | | Beginner-friendliness | | 100% |
In short: Could be so much better In full: Quite a small field of runners so plenty of space to overtake, or in my case, be overtaken. The scenery was very good and the variety of track (Shingle, wood, tar and grass) was good. It is also good value for money. Now for the frustrating bits which if rectified would make for a much better race. Parking - £5.50 ... £7.50 if over 2 hours. Not the organisers fault but nearly the same cost as race entry which cant be right. It does make you run quicker to avoid the higher charge though. Only one of the marshals on the course showed any sort of encouragement. Very little clapping or words of encouragement except the guy in the forest where their is a left turn. No distance markers at all. Surely its not difficult to put a few of these out. I believe this was in aid of the youth marching band - where were they? Music is a motivator so I expected them to be playing somewhere on the course or towards the end. I would have even put a few quid in a collection tin if they were entertaining. The medal - unlike the other reviewer I do these races for medals as I won very little throughout my school years! Why no ribbon on the medal, I like to walk back to the car after a race looking like Mr T but this medal had to go straight in the pocket. Its a lovely race to do but could be so much better and would attract more runners if some of the above could be resolved. If its your first time doing this race then its worth doing for the course. 2013 Houghton Fun Run
 | | Overall score | | 100% | | Would you do it again? | | Yes | | | | Details: | | Scenery | | 100% | | PB potential | | 60% | | Atmosphere | | 80% | | Organisation | | 80% | | Value | | 100% | | Beginner-friendliness | | 80% |
In short: A very British run In full: A lovely well organised race in a very friendly village (I have not been to another race where there is a cake raffle at the start). No queues for registration or toilets like at many of the more "professional" runs. The scenery was spectacular and odd in places (running through a cattle sheds with some very bemused cows and passing a wonderful disused railway). Quite a bit hilly up to around 6k but then flat/downhill all the way after that. The motivational signs around the course were brilliant in their humour; very nice touch. Thank you to all those that made this race happen; I cant wait for next year. Date of review: April 29, 2013

2012 Twickenham 10K
 | | Overall score | | 80% | | Would you do it again? | | Maybe | | | | Details: | | Scenery | | 100% | | PB potential | | 60% | | Atmosphere | | 60% | | Organisation | | 60% | | Value | | 60% | | Beginner-friendliness | | 80% |
In short: Great location In full: It was a nice touch having bananas before the race however there are a few things that could have been better. There was a real lack of toilets and the pubs facilities couldnt cope. Some portaloos would be good next year. Also the first section of the race is quite tight so its tricky to over take. Perhaps starting the race on a different part of the course would help with this, and the toilet situation. There wasn't any water at the end of the race (that I could find). Not sure if this was in the goody bags that were stolen along side the medals though. Lovely area though and feel sorry for the organisers having things stolen prior to the race.
